What The Radio Frequency Filters Is?

An important component in wireless technology, RF filters are used with the radio receivers so that only the right kind of frequencies can be entertained while filtering out other unwanted bands of frequencies. RF filter is a device that transmits or rejects signals according to the frequency.

The RF filters are designed in a way that they could easily operate on frequency ranges that range from medium to extremely high frequency, i.e. megahertz and gigahertz. Because of its operating characteristic, it is most frequently used in equipment such as broadcast radio, wireless communications, and television, etc.

Basic Types of Radio Frequency Filter

  • Band Pass Filters:

A bandpass filter is a circuit that allows signals from two different frequencies to pass through and reject the signals that do not come within its acceptance range. Bandpass cavity filter and UHF bandpass filter are common filters in the current generation.

  • Band Reject Filters:

Band-reject filters prevent all frequencies between two frequencies from passing while allowing all others to pass.

  • Low Pass Filter:

Low pass filters allow frequencies below a given frequency to pass (to be transmitted or received) while rejecting frequencies above the given frequency.
low pass filters are utilized in audio applications and filters out noises from any external circuit. After the high-frequency signals are filtered, the resulting signal frequencies get a crisp and clear quality.

  • High Pass Filter:

The Importance of RF filters

RF filters can filter out the noise or reduce the interference of the external signals that could affect the quality or the performance of any communication system. The lack of the proper RF filters in place could take a toll on the transference of the signal frequencies which could end up hurting the communication process.

With the right RF filters in place, the external interferences along with the signal disruption produced by the neighboring communication system can be easily blocked out. This preserves the quality of the desired signal frequencies while filtering out all the unwanted signal frequencies with ease.
